Xaverian Cosuma in Tavernerio Italy

 

 

 

Greetings from Tavernerio! I am writing to share with you news from our auspicious gathering for COSUMA 2015.  We are a consultative body for the General Direction of the Xaverian Missionaries as we review how the congregation is attempting to live out the norms of the XVI General Chapter. 

 

All together we are about 26 superiors from all of the countries where we serve, including the General Direction. The main focus of our gathering is to have a serious discussion about ongoing formation for the "First Announcement." What are the values, attitudes, and practices needed to undertake this mission? We listen to the reports of each of the missions in this regard, eventually hearing from the General Direction and their report on permanent formation as an instrument of re positioning ourselves for the first proclamation, "Go and bring the Good News of Salvation" to all nations.  Check out more pics and updates here.                                                  ~ Fr. Summer Work Camp with the ACTS Racine Youth Ministry  


We had the opportunity to work in different sites which included inter-generational facilities of care, an ecologic farm, and a welcoming center for the less fortunate; and all of it was done with the hard work of teens coming from the different parishes around Racine. At the beginning of the Camp we were invited to be the hands, feet, eyes and mouth of Jesus, so to work not only to volunteer and do good, but to do it with the same heart of Jesus. We were invited to become Jesus's image to those we were serving... and after a long week of work we could see the difference that these teens made in the lives of people: "It is so good to see these young guys, coming here and taking care of us, when they could be going out and having fun, or be on vacation, but still they are here, this is a blessing," people commented. We are then happy to have made a difference and to ignite in the teens the spirit of service to our less fortunate brothers and sisters in the name of Jesus.

New initiative from Volunteer Missionary Movement

This summer, the Volunteer Missionary Movement (VMM) is launching an exciting new initiative entitled International Volunteer Projects (IVP).

The initiative will allow volunteers of all ages to work directly alongside local people and coordinators for 3-6 weeks on projects to assist underprivileged communities in several countries in Africa. The work will assist development in the overseas host community, as well as broaden the horizons of volunteers and motivate them to continued concern and commitment to support global justice and development issues.
